In Scam Protection it will show you Ad blocker is enabled if on the left hand side in Browser extensions, they have been set up for the supported browsers you're using.
No need to buy an ad blocker, you can use the free version of Origin uBlock Lite browser extension (Chrome, Edge or for Brave in using the Chrome extension link). I have it set for Complete, it works wonderfully.
I believe for Firefox you can use Origin uBlock.
Otherwise, F-Secure's version doesn't really accomplish to much.
